Bistro On Taylor St

CLOSED
$$ •

645 Taylor St, Elyria

Bistro On Taylor St Reviews

1
82 ratings
Restaurantji Rating
1
100%

Read All Reviews(82)

Ratings

Menu

Add a Menu
Bistro On Taylor St Menu
Bistro On Taylor St Menu

Photos

Add a Photo
Bistro On Taylor St
Bistro On Taylor St
View All Photos
Updated on: